The View from Lake Como by Adriana Trigiani
Get on the boat! We’re going to Lake Como! New York Times bestselling and award-winning author Adriana Trigiani is the consummate storyteller. The adored novelist, who’s also a celebrated screenwriter, producer, director, and podcast host, pays homage to her Italian roots in her fiction, consistently bringing both laughter and tears to her devoted readers ever since her debut twenty-five years ago with Big Stone Gap.
The bestselling author of twenty delightful romance novels, described as a “comedy writer with a heart of gold” by The New York Times, will share how she creates books endearingly called “tiramisu for the soul.” A rare chance to learn about the high-quality person behind the light-touch transplant from Big Stone Gap, Virginia: Besides being a hugely successful novelist, Tagiani is an award-winning playwright; memoirist; television writer, producer and filmmaker; and the co-founder of The Origin Project, an in-school writing program annually inspiring 1,700 students in the Appalachian Mountains of Virginia.
